This unique seminar will focus on: - Temporary Workers Directive in the European Union; - Revised TUPE Regulations on Workers' Rights; - Impact of Sarbanes-Oxley Act on Outsourcing Deal Making; - Case Study on Comparative Law of Layoffs.
